USA, COLONIAL, William Wood's Hibernia coinage, 1722-24, George I, farthing, 1723 (N.6; Martin 1.1-Bc.1). Brown with traces of red, uncirculated and rare, one of finest known.
Ex John J Ford Collection, part VII (lot 45), previously from P.G Allen Collection, 23/1/70.
